A Zombie Giant Spider in Dungeons & Dragons is a terrifying undead creature that combines the horrifying traits of a giant spider with the relentless, undead nature of a zombie. These creatures often appear in dark, twisted environments such as haunted forests, ancient ruins, or cursed dungeons, where necromantic energies have reanimated the spider’s corpse, warping it into an unnatural predator that retains many of its spider-like abilities but is driven by an insatiable hunger for living flesh.
Unlike a living giant spider, which relies on agility, venom, and instinct, a Zombie Giant Spider moves with a stiff, jerky motion typical of undead creatures. Its movements lack the fluid grace of a living spider, but this only adds to its unnerving presence. The spider’s body is partially decayed, with patches of rotting flesh and exposed bone visible beneath tattered webs of sinew. Despite this decay, the creature’s strength and durability are enhanced by the dark magic animating it, allowing it to endure injuries that would kill an ordinary spider.
This creature retains its natural web-spinning ability, weaving thick, sticky webs to trap unsuspecting prey. However, the webs might appear darkened and tainted by necromantic energy, sometimes making it even more difficult for victims to escape. The Zombie Giant Spider often uses its webs strategically, ambushing prey that struggles to break free while closing in for a deadly bite.
The spider’s bite is especially dangerous; in addition to piercing flesh and injecting venom, it can transmit a necrotic disease or cause undead corruption, weakening the victim’s vitality and making recovery more difficult. This makes encounters with a Zombie Giant Spider deadly not just because of physical damage but due to its potential to drain life force or spread undeath.
Encounters with a Zombie Giant Spider often evoke horror and dread, as adventurers must contend with a creature that is both a natural predator and a supernatural menace. Its combination of undead resilience and predatory cunning creates a formidable foe, testing both combat prowess and resourcefulness. Overall, the Zombie Giant Spider embodies the nightmarish fusion of nature and undeath in the Dungeons & Dragons world.
